Job description

Brown and Caldwell (BC) is currently seeking a self-motivated engineer to join the Building Mechanical team. This is an exciting opportunity to work in a dynamic environment where learning and growth are only limited by your willingness to contribute. You will work with senior technical staff on various building mechanical projects, primarily in the water and wastewater industry. This is an extraordinary opportunity for a technical leader to continue to build upon their career and do challenging and meaningful work.

If you are looking for such an opportunity in a company that focuses exclusively on environmental projects on both the public and private side, with collaborative, innovative and supportive culture, let’s talk.

Detailed Description:

The successful candidate will support projects locally, regionally, and nationally and will have strong verbal and written communication skills, be highly organized and responsive, capable of working in a diverse team environment, and able to handle multiple tasks with competing priorities. Responsibilities may include:

  • Interact directly with Portfolio Design Managers, Portfolio Discipline Leaders and Local Leaders to determine project staffing and availability.
  • Perform engineering design work with the building mechanical group.
  • Work on engineering designs preparing reports, construction plans, specifications, calculations, equipment selection, and cost estimates for various projects.
  • Check performance or conformity with plans and specifications through field inspection and testing.
  • Assist with the preparation of technical memoranda, reports and electronic deliverables.
  • Assist with studies, permitting and alternative analysis.
  • Prepare and review technical memoranda, reports, drawings, specifications, and miscellaneous contract documents and deliverables.
  • Coordinate and communicate with others on projects to ensure proper and timely execution of the work.
  • Participate in BC’s QA/QC process.
  • Knowledge of piping and ductwork layout and design of 3D piping systems.
  • Duties may also include field activities such as site investigations.
  • Data collection, manipulation, analysis, and documentation.
  • Manage and review work of external partners.
  • Willing to occasionally travel to project sites (less than 10% expected).

Minimum Qualifications:

  • degree in Mechanical Engineering.
  • license.
  • NCEES registration required, or commitment to obtain within 6 months.
  • Ability to work independently while guiding junior engineers.
  • 4+ years of experience in municipal discipline engineering designs and consulting within the water and waste water industry.
  • Ability to work with Designers/Drafters in Revit/BIM/AutoCAD environment.
  • Experience in HVAC and plumbing piping design.
  • Proficient using CAD software (Revit and AutoCad).
  • Good written and verbal communication skills essential.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ience using engineering calculation software (MathCAD, Excel, AFT Arrow/Fathom).
  • Experience using general office software for communications (MS Word and MS Outlook).
  • Required knowledge of NFPA 820 and other NFPA codes for extreme environments is a plus.
